Transaction 05b41aa08fc3b62014328ff4e76ec80076ff4ca23b51af7f4b4a79d00987f953
1 Input
1 Output
-
05b41aa08fc3b62014328ff4e76ec80076ff4ca23b51af7f4b4a79d00987f953:0
- value
- 6124715
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f68718a7f50645e3d2c61dfe8275eebdfa2b8ea
- address
- bc1q3a58rznl2pj9u0fvv807sf67a0069w82nuk4xv